Radha Binod Pal was a distinguished Indian jurist known for his role as a judge at the International Military Tribunal for the Far East (IMTFE), also known as the Tokyo Trials, which were conducted to prosecute Japanese leaders for war crimes after World War II.
Early Life and Career
Born:January 27, 1886, in the Bengal Presidency of British India (now Bangladesh).
Education: Pal studied mathematics and law, eventually becoming a professor of law at the University of Calcutta.
Role in the Tokyo Trials
Appointment: In 1946, Pal was appointed as one of the judges for the Tokyo Trials, which sought to hold the Japanese military and political leaders accountable for war crimes.
Dissenting Opinion: Radha Binod Pal is best known for his dissenting judgment, where he argued against the legitimacy of the trials. He contended that the trials were an example of "victor's justice," lacking legal precedent and authority. Pal also pointed out the Allies' own wartime actions, arguing for a more comprehensive view of accountability.
Impact: Pal's dissent was controversial at the time but has since been seen as a principled stand highlighting issues of international justice and fairness.
Legacy
- Radha Binod Pal's dissenting opinion was never fully accepted in the final judgments, but it gained significant attention and respect, particularly in Japan, where he is remembered as a symbol of justice and fairness. Monuments and commemorations in Japan honor his contribution to the legal discourse on war crimes and justice.
Radha Binod Pal's stance at the Tokyo Trials remains a significant moment in the history of international law, reflecting broader debates on the nature of justice in post-conflict scenarios.
